Has anyone experienced any engine cut out at wide open throttle? I recently hit the 1500 mile mark and while at wide open throttle; shifting from first to second I experience an abrupt cut-out in the throttle and acceleration.
At first I thought it was the traction control kicking in, but even after turning it off; I still have a serious lull in the throttle. Before anyone says it... this is my fourth manual car and I don't need and Vin Diesel's telling me how to shift haha

I've had that happen to me as well when hard shifting at wide open throttle from 1st to 2nd at or near red line. Throttle cuts when you drop the clutch for 2nd gear right?
do you turn off all traction control? Not just hitting the T/C button. You have to hold it down for approximately 10 seconds.
It's definitely computer nannies. It's not the engine. I think it has something to do with wheel spin and traction control.
